Kobalt is seeking a Royalty Coordinator based in London. The role involves managing 'unhappy-path' royalty processes and ensuring timely delivery of royalty statements. You will work closely with various teams and provide analytical reporting to ensure best-in-class service.

The ideal candidate has strong numeracy skills, is proficient in Excel, and excels in a dynamic environment. The position offers a hybrid work arrangement and opportunities for continuous improvement in royalty operations.
